The most common and recent 3-letter answer for "Text from the shocked" is OMG.
The clue 'Text from the shocked' suggests a common expression used in digital communication when someone is surprised or shocked. 'OMG' stands for 'Oh My God,' which is frequently used to convey astonishment or disbelief in text messages.
This clue was last seen in the WSJ Crossword on September 15, 2025.
OMG is an abbreviation for 'Oh My God,' often used to express surprise or excitement.
